    Ireland will be playing the 2 matches to qualify for Euro 2016 this Friday 13th and Monday 16th.

    Bosnia v Ireland Fri 13th Nov 7.45 k/o on Sky sports 1
    Ireland v Bosnia Mon 16th Nov 7.45 k/o on Sky sports 1
